?CNC加工是指使用計(jì)算機(jī)控制的機(jī)床對(duì)工件進(jìn)行加工的一種制造工藝。它通過(guò)預(yù)先編寫(xiě)好的數(shù)控程序來(lái)精確控制機(jī)床的運(yùn)動(dòng),包括刀具的路徑、速度、進(jìn)給量等參數(shù),從而將原材料加工成符合設(shè)計(jì)要求的零件。下面小編介紹一下:
?
圖紙?jiān)O(shè)計(jì)與工藝規(guī)劃
圖紙?jiān)O(shè)計(jì):
這是 CNC 加工的起始點(diǎn)。設(shè)計(jì)人員使用專(zhuān)業(yè)的計(jì)算機(jī)輔助設(shè)計(jì)(CAD)軟件,如 AutoCAD、SolidWorks 等,根據(jù)產(chǎn)品的功能和需求來(lái)設(shè)計(jì)零件的三維模型。在設(shè)計(jì)過(guò)程中,要考慮零件的形狀、尺寸、公差、表面粗糙度等諸多因素。例如,對(duì)于一個(gè)機(jī)械零件,需要精確設(shè)計(jì)其各個(gè)特征的尺寸,像軸類(lèi)零件的直徑、長(zhǎng)度,以及孔的位置和大小等。
工藝規(guī)劃:
根據(jù)零件的設(shè)計(jì)圖紙,工藝工程師要規(guī)劃出最佳的加工工藝路線。這包括確定加工順序、選擇合適的加工設(shè)備(如 CNC 車(chē)床、銑床或加工中心)、刀具類(lèi)型和切削參數(shù)等。例如,對(duì)于一個(gè)既有回轉(zhuǎn)體特征又有平面特征的復(fù)雜零件,可能先在 CNC 車(chē)床上加工回轉(zhuǎn)體部分,然后在 CNC 加工中心上加工平面部分和其他復(fù)雜特征。同時(shí),還要考慮如何裝夾工件,以確保加工精度和穩(wěn)定性。
編程準(zhǔn)備
選擇編程軟件:
根據(jù)加工工藝和機(jī)床類(lèi)型,選擇合適的數(shù)控編程軟件。常用的有 Mastercam、UG NX(Unigraphics)、PowerMILL 等。這些軟件各有特點(diǎn),例如 Mastercam 以其強(qiáng)大的二維和三維刀具路徑生成功能而著稱(chēng),適用于多種類(lèi)型的 CNC 機(jī)床編程;UG NX 不僅可以進(jìn)行數(shù)控編程,還能進(jìn)行復(fù)雜的產(chǎn)品設(shè)計(jì)和模具設(shè)計(jì)。
導(dǎo)入零件模型:
將設(shè)計(jì)好的零件模型文件(如.STL、.IGES、.STEP 等格式)導(dǎo)入到編程軟件中。在導(dǎo)入過(guò)程中,要確保模型的完整性和準(zhǔn)確性。有些軟件可能需要對(duì)模型進(jìn)行修復(fù)或簡(jiǎn)化處理,以方便后續(xù)的編程操作。例如,如果模型存在一些微小的瑕疵或多余的幾何特征,可能會(huì)影響刀具路徑的生成,此時(shí)需要進(jìn)行適當(dāng)?shù)那謇怼?br>設(shè)置加工坐標(biāo)系(MCS)和工件坐標(biāo)系(WCS):
加工坐標(biāo)系是數(shù)控編程的基準(zhǔn),它決定了刀具和工件在機(jī)床中的相對(duì)位置。工件坐標(biāo)系則是根據(jù)零件自身的幾何特征和加工要求來(lái)定義的。在編程軟件中,需要準(zhǔn)確地設(shè)置這兩個(gè)坐標(biāo)系。例如,對(duì)于一個(gè)對(duì)稱(chēng)的零件,通常將工件坐標(biāo)系的原點(diǎn)設(shè)置在零件的對(duì)稱(chēng)中心,這樣便于編程時(shí)確定刀具路徑的坐標(biāo)位置。
數(shù)控編程
刀具路徑規(guī)劃:
根據(jù)零件的形狀和加工要求,在編程軟件中規(guī)劃刀具的運(yùn)動(dòng)路徑。這是數(shù)控編程的核心環(huán)節(jié)。對(duì)于簡(jiǎn)單的平面銑削,可能只需要規(guī)劃直線和圓弧的刀具路徑;而對(duì)于復(fù)雜的曲面加工,則需要使用曲面擬合、等高線加工等高級(jí)刀具路徑策略。例如,在加工一個(gè)自由曲面的汽車(chē)零部件時(shí),采用等高線加工方式可以使刀具沿著曲面的等高線進(jìn)行切削,從而獲得較好的表面質(zhì)量。
刀具選擇與參數(shù)設(shè)置:
根據(jù)加工工藝和零件材料,選擇合適的刀具。刀具的種類(lèi)繁多,包括銑刀、車(chē)刀、鉆頭、鏜刀等。例如,加工鋁合金材料的零件,一般選擇硬質(zhì)合金銑刀,因?yàn)樗哂辛己玫那邢餍阅芎湍湍バ?。同時(shí),要設(shè)置刀具的參數(shù),如切削速度、進(jìn)給量、切削深度等。這些參數(shù)的合理設(shè)置直接影響加工質(zhì)量和效率。一般來(lái)說(shuō),切削速度要根據(jù)刀具材料和工件材料的特性來(lái)確定,進(jìn)給量則要考慮零件的表面粗糙度要求等因素。
生成數(shù)控代碼(G 代碼和 M 代碼):
在完成刀具路徑規(guī)劃和參數(shù)設(shè)置后,編程軟件會(huì)自動(dòng)生成數(shù)控代碼。數(shù)控代碼主要由 G 代碼(準(zhǔn)備功能代碼)和 M 代碼(輔助功能代碼)組成。G 代碼用于控制機(jī)床的運(yùn)動(dòng)方式,如直線插補(bǔ)(G01)、圓弧插補(bǔ)(G02、G03)等;M 代碼用于控制機(jī)床的輔助動(dòng)作,如主軸的啟動(dòng)(M03)、停止(M05),冷卻液的開(kāi)啟(M08)和關(guān)閉(M09)等。生成的數(shù)控代碼需要進(jìn)行仔細(xì)檢查,確保沒(méi)有語(yǔ)法錯(cuò)誤和邏輯錯(cuò)誤,否則可能會(huì)導(dǎo)致機(jī)床運(yùn)行異常。
程序驗(yàn)證與優(yōu)化
模擬驗(yàn)證:
在將數(shù)控程序輸入機(jī)床之前,需要進(jìn)行模擬驗(yàn)證。編程軟件通常提供模擬加工功能,可以在計(jì)算機(jī)上模擬刀具和工件的運(yùn)動(dòng)過(guò)程。通過(guò)模擬,可以檢查刀具是否會(huì)與工件發(fā)生碰撞、是否存在過(guò)切或欠切現(xiàn)象等。例如,如果刀具路徑規(guī)劃不當(dāng),在模擬過(guò)程中可能會(huì)發(fā)現(xiàn)刀具切入了零件不應(yīng)該加工的區(qū)域,這就需要對(duì)刀具路徑進(jìn)行調(diào)整。
程序優(yōu)化:
根據(jù)模擬驗(yàn)證的結(jié)果,對(duì)數(shù)控程序進(jìn)行優(yōu)化。優(yōu)化的內(nèi)容包括調(diào)整刀具路徑,使加工過(guò)程更加順暢和高效;優(yōu)化切削參數(shù),以提高加工質(zhì)量和減少加工時(shí)間。例如,如果發(fā)現(xiàn)某個(gè)加工區(qū)域的切削余量較大,可以適當(dāng)增加切削深度,但同時(shí)要注意不能超過(guò)刀具和機(jī)床的承受能力。此外,還可以優(yōu)化刀具的換刀順序,減少換刀時(shí)間,提高加工效率。
機(jī)床準(zhǔn)備與工件裝夾
機(jī)床檢查與調(diào)試:
在加工前,要對(duì) CNC 機(jī)床進(jìn)行全面檢查。包括檢查機(jī)床的坐標(biāo)軸運(yùn)動(dòng)是否順暢、精度是否符合要求,檢查主軸的轉(zhuǎn)速和扭矩是否正常,檢查刀具夾緊裝置是否可靠等。同時(shí),要根據(jù)數(shù)控程序的要求,調(diào)試機(jī)床的相關(guān)參數(shù),如進(jìn)給速度倍率、主軸轉(zhuǎn)速倍率等。例如,如果數(shù)控程序中設(shè)定的進(jìn)給速度較高,在調(diào)試時(shí)可以先將進(jìn)給速度倍率調(diào)低,觀察機(jī)床的運(yùn)行情況,確保安全后再逐步提高倍率。
工件裝夾:
選擇合適的裝夾方式和夾具將工件固定在機(jī)床工作臺(tái)上。工件裝夾的關(guān)鍵是要保證工件的定位精度和裝夾的牢固性。對(duì)于形狀規(guī)則的工件,可以使用平口鉗、三爪卡盤(pán)等通用夾具;對(duì)于形狀不規(guī)則的工件,則需要使用專(zhuān)用夾具。例如,在加工一個(gè)薄壁環(huán)形零件時(shí),可以使用彈性脹套夾具,既可以保證工件的定位精度,又能防止工件在加工過(guò)程中變形。
實(shí)際加工
程序傳輸與啟動(dòng):
將經(jīng)過(guò)驗(yàn)證和優(yōu)化的數(shù)控程序傳輸?shù)?CNC 機(jī)床的數(shù)控系統(tǒng)中。傳輸方式有多種,如通過(guò) RS - 232 接口、USB 接口、網(wǎng)絡(luò)傳輸?shù)取T诔绦騻鬏斖瓿珊?,啟?dòng)機(jī)床,機(jī)床將按照數(shù)控程序的指令開(kāi)始加工。操作人員需要密切關(guān)注機(jī)床的運(yùn)行狀態(tài),如主軸的轉(zhuǎn)速、刀具的進(jìn)給情況、切削聲音等。
加工過(guò)程監(jiān)控:
在加工過(guò)程中,要不斷監(jiān)控加工質(zhì)量。這包括觀察工件的加工精度是否符合要求,如尺寸精度、形狀精度等;檢查刀具的磨損情況,因?yàn)榈毒吣p會(huì)影響加工精度和表面質(zhì)量;同時(shí)還要注意機(jī)床的運(yùn)行狀態(tài),如是否有異常振動(dòng)、溫度升高等情況。如果發(fā)現(xiàn)問(wèn)題,要及時(shí)采取措施,如暫停加工,更換刀具或調(diào)整機(jī)床參數(shù)等。
質(zhì)量檢測(cè)與成品處理
質(zhì)量檢測(cè):
加工完成后,使用各種量具和檢測(cè)設(shè)備對(duì)零件進(jìn)行質(zhì)量檢測(cè)。常用的檢測(cè)工具包括卡尺、千分尺、百分表、三坐標(biāo)測(cè)量?jī)x等。檢測(cè)的內(nèi)容主要包括零件的尺寸精度、形狀精度、位置精度和表面粗糙度。例如,對(duì)于一個(gè)高精度的機(jī)械零件,可能需要使用三坐標(biāo)測(cè)量?jī)x來(lái)精確測(cè)量其各個(gè)特征的三維坐標(biāo),以確定零件是否符合設(shè)計(jì)要求。
成品處理:
根據(jù)質(zhì)量檢測(cè)的結(jié)果,對(duì)成品進(jìn)行處理。如果零件符合質(zhì)量要求,則進(jìn)行必要的表面處理,如清洗、防銹、噴漆等;如果零件不符合質(zhì)量要求,則需要分析原因,如數(shù)控程序錯(cuò)誤、機(jī)床精度問(wèn)題、刀具磨損等,并采取相應(yīng)的補(bǔ)救措施,如重新加工、修復(fù)等。